# SCREEN EXITS:
# 07 00 00 CB
# 07 = screen number
# 00 = pipe flag (if its a sub or not etc)
# 00 = empty
# CB = level destination
# every screen exit flag and what it needs to be converted to (from mwl to bin)
# 05 -> 00 - default pipe, no sub exit (needs to be converted)
# 07 -> 02 - default pipe, sub exit (not converting this seems to be fine, should probably do anyways)
# 0f -> 02 - default pipe, sub exit water flag (custom lunar magic value, so it gets converted to 02)
# 0d -> 00 - default pipe, midway exit (custom lunar magic value, so it gets converted to 00)
